1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on the net by which a long URL can be transformed into a shorter, a lot more manageable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the initial lengthy URL when frequented. Expert services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-identified sam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social networking platforms like Twitter, exactly where character limits for posts built it tough to share lengthy URLs.

two. Main Components of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ically includes the following components:

Net Interface: This can be the front-conclusion element wherever users can enter their lengthy URLs and obtain shortened versions. It can be a straightforward kind on a web page.
Databases: A databases is necessary to shop the mapping between the original very long URL and also the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L possibilities like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This is actually the backend logic that requires the quick URL and redirects the person to your corresponding extensive URL. This logic will likely be carried out in the internet server or an application layer.
API: A lot of URL shorteners give an API making sure that 3rd-bash pur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first prolonged URLs.
3. Developing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a short 1. Several procedures can be used, for instance:

Hashing: The prolonged URL is usually hashed into a set-measurement string, which serves given that the quick URL. Nevertheless, hash collisions (different URLs resulting in the exact same hash) should be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One particular prevalent approach is to employ Base62 encoding (which works by using 62 figures: 0-9,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ds on the entry in the database. This method ensures that the short URL is as quick as is possible.
Random String Era: Another method would be to produce a random string of a fixed length (e.g., 6 people) and Examine if it’s now in use during the databases. If not, it’s assigned towards the extensive URL.
4. Databases Administration
The database schema for a URL shortener is usually straightforward, with two primary fields:

ID: A singular identifier for every URL entry.
Extensive URL: The initial URL that needs to be shortened.
Small URL/Slug: The limited version of your URL, generally stored as a novel string.
Together with these, you may want to store metadata including the creation day, expiration date, and the amount of occasions the small URL continues to be accessed.

five. Handling Redirection
Redirection is usually a essential A part of the URL shortener's Procedure. Any time a person clicks on a brief URL, the support should swiftly retrieve the original URL from the databases and redirect the user applying an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) position code.

Overall performance is essential right here, as the procedure ought to be just about inst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) might be used to speed up the retrieval approach.

six. Security Issues
Stability is a significant problem in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ener is usually abused to spread malicious back links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-get together protection products and services to examine UR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this threat.
Spam Avoidance: Amount rest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ers attempting to create 1000s of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
Given that the URL shortener grows, it might have to handle mill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ute visitors across multiple servers to handle high loads.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that may sc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Separate concerns like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ive products and services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to track how frequently a short URL is clicked, in which the visitors is coming from, as well as other useful metrics. This necessitates logging Just about every red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
